Featuring well over 100 women, from well-known writers such as Elizabeth Bowen, Rosamond Lehmann, Freya Stark, Virginia Woolf and Beatrice Webb, to canteen workers and clippies who had never picked up a pen before, this collection unites their work for the first time. Ranging from lighter accounts of austerity - the struggle for an onion, endless queues and shorter hemlines - to a chilling description of the 1938 Nuremberg Rally and Martha Gellhorn's report of Dachau in 1945, this is a portrait of the war years, as seen through women's eyes.
